Tony Burgers
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 60 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 70 Minutes
Servings: 6
My husband came up with this recipe. I thought they were so good I told my friends and dubbed them Tony Burgers . What I really like is they taste so good you really don't have to add much to them condiment wise. Usually I load burgers up with all the fixings but these really don't need them. I usually ony use a slice of cheese.
Ingredients:
1 lb ground beef
1 (1 1/2 ounce) packet maple and brown sugar quick-cooking oatmeal
1 small onion, minced
1/2 cup barbecue sauce (he uses open pit)
1 egg
salt and pepper
6 hamburger buns
Directions:
1. Combine ground beef, oatmeal, egg, onion, and barbecue sauce.
2.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
3. Form into patties and refridgerate 1 hour before cooking.
4. Grill or fry to desired doneness.
5. Serve on burger buns.
